Originally posted by Kniknax Yes, there is an overflow server so you never have to stand in line (queue) to get into the game. It basically drops you into the game, just not in the same "world" as your normal server until room opens up. Works pretty nicely. Just one of the many truly evolutionary things about GW2 (although I don't think they are the first to do something like this, they are definitely the first "major" MMO to do so). The only reason to look for low population servers in GW2 is if you just don't like playing with others. lol |

Originally posted by Zooce All of the servers for each region of the game are in the same physical location, so theoretically your "ping and other helpful information" should be identical, no matter which server you pick, for your region. Granted, technically there is always going to be a tiny bit of variation. But nothing to the degree that it matters at all. |

Originally posted by FrodoFragins Alas, you can not.
There is a possibility that they may allow you switch servers for the first little while since their may be confusion among friends getting on the right server together at launch. But I don't think they've released hard details on this.
Be very careful when deciding you server, because that will be your server for life at a certain point (with the exception of paid server changes).
I should also mention that home server really only decides what server you will play for in WvW. You can guest to other servers in PvE and get the exact same experience you would get on your home server. SWTOR is the greatest mmo ever! |
